Caption: Figure 5.

The primary beam corrected CHILES Continuum Polarization total intensity map at the resolution of 4﹩\mathop{.}\limits^{\unicode{x02033}}﹩5 x 4﹩\mathop{.}\limits^{\unicode{x02033}}﹩0, out to the 20% point of the VLA at 1.4 GHz. The central red-dashed square, of side length 8﹩\mathop{.}\limits^{{\rm{^{\prime} }}}﹩6, corresponds to the region shown in the following Figure 6.
